FAQs About Investment Brokers
1. What is the role of an investment broker?
An investment broker acts as a financial advisor, helping clients make informed decisions about their investment portfolios.
2. How do investment brokers get paid?
Investment brokers typically charge fees based on a percentage of assets under management or on a commission basis for buying and selling securities.
3. Are investment brokers regulated in South Africa?
Yes, investment brokers in South Africa are regulated by the Financial Sector Conduct Authority (FSCA) to ensure compliance with industry standards and protect investors.
